Recycling Process for Tin Foil
Recycling tin foil involves a series of steps designed to separate and purify the aluminum material from contaminants. Since aluminum foil is thin and often contaminated with food residue, special care must be taken during collection and processing to ensure it is recyclable.
The general recycling process for tin foil includes:
- Collection and Sorting: Tin foil is collected either through curbside recycling programs or at designated recycling centers. It is then sorted manually or mechanically to separate aluminum foil from other materials such as plastics, paper, or food waste.
- Cleaning: Contaminants like food residue and grease must be removed. This is typically done through washing processes, which may involve soaking and scrubbing or specialized equipment to ensure the foil is clean enough to be processed further.
- Shredding and Baling: Clean foil is shredded into smaller pieces to facilitate melting. The shredded aluminum is then compressed into bales to optimize handling and transportation.
- Melting and Purification: The bales are melted in a furnace at high temperatures. During melting, impurities are removed through fluxing agents or skimming. The molten aluminum is then cast into ingots or sheets for reuse in manufacturing.
Proper preparation before recycling is crucial because dirty or contaminated foil can reduce the quality of recycled aluminum and may lead to rejection at recycling facilities.
Acceptability of Tin Foil in Recycling Programs
Not all recycling programs accept tin foil due to challenges associated with contamination and sorting. The acceptability largely depends on local recycling facility capabilities and guidelines.
Key factors affecting acceptance include:
- Cleanliness: Foil must be free of food residues. Scraping off leftover food and rinsing the foil improves its chances of being accepted.
- Size and Form: Small pieces of foil can be difficult to sort and may be rejected. It is recommended to ball up foil pieces larger than approximately 2 inches to help sorting machinery identify them as aluminum.
- Coated or Laminated Foil: Foil that is laminated with plastic or coated with other materials is generally not recyclable through standard aluminum streams.
Many municipal programs provide clear instructions about tin foil recycling, and it is essential to follow those to avoid contamination of the recycling stream.

Comparison of Tin Foil Recycling with Other Aluminum Products
The recyclability of tin foil differs slightly from other aluminum products due to its physical properties and typical use cases. The table below highlights key differences:
Aspect | Tin Foil | Aluminum Cans | Aluminum Scrap (e.g., car parts) |
---|---|---|---|
Material Thickness | Very thin and flexible | Moderate thickness, rigid | Variable, often thick and heavy |
Contamination Risk | High (food residues common) | Low (usually emptied and rinsed) | Low (typically clean metal parts) |
Sorting Difficulty | High (small pieces, can stick to conveyors) | Low (rigid shape easy to separate) | Low (large size and weight) |
Recyclability Rate | Moderate to high if cleaned | Very high | Very high |
Typical End Use | New foil, packaging, automotive parts | Beverage cans, packaging | Automotive, construction, industrial |
Understanding these differences helps explain why recycling tin foil requires more careful handling compared to other aluminum products.

Environmental Impact and Benefits of Recycling Aluminum Foil
Recycling aluminum foil offers significant environmental benefits compared to producing new aluminum from bauxite ore. The aluminum recycling process consumes substantially less energy and reduces greenhouse gas emissions.
Aspect | Primary Aluminum Production | Recycled Aluminum Production |
---|---|---|
Energy Consumption | Approximately 15,000 kWh per ton | Approximately 750 kWh per ton (5% of primary) |
Greenhouse Gas Emissions | High, due to mining and smelting | Significantly lower emissions |
Raw Material Use | Extraction of bauxite ore | Use of post-consumer scrap |
Given these factors, recycling aluminum foil helps conserve natural resources, reduce landfill waste, and lower energy consumption. It is a sustainable practice that supports circular economy principles.

Frequently Asked Questions (FAQs)
Can tin foil be recycled in curbside programs?
Most curbside recycling programs do not accept tin foil because it can tangle in sorting machinery. However, clean and balled-up aluminum foil may be accepted at some recycling centers.
Does food residue affect the recyclability of tin foil?
Yes, food residue contaminates tin foil and makes it difficult to recycle. Always clean the foil thoroughly before recycling.
Is aluminum foil the same as tin foil for recycling purposes?
Modern “tin foil” is typically made from aluminum, which is recyclable. True tin foil is rare and not commonly used today.
How should I prepare tin foil for recycling?
Remove any food debris, flatten the foil, and then ball it up to at least two inches in diameter to prevent it from getting lost in the recycling process.
Can recycled aluminum foil be reused for food packaging?
Yes, recycled aluminum can be reprocessed and used to make new foil products, including food packaging, without loss of quality.
What are alternative uses for tin foil if it cannot be recycled?
Clean foil can be reused for cooking, crafts, or as a scrubbing tool before disposal if recycling is not an option.
